Delta DVP04PT-S Programmable Logic Controller

The Delta DVP04PT-S Programmable Logic Controller (PLC) is a reliable Temperature Measurement Module supporting 4 channels of platinum RTD input, including Pt100, Pt1000, Ni100, Ni1000, with 0.1Β°C high-resolution measurement. Designed for precise temperature monitoring, it provides stable performance in industrial heating, cooling, and process-controlled environments. The module features a built-in RS-485 interface for seamless communication and integration with Delta control systems. Manufactured by Delta, part of the Delta Programmable Logic Controller platform, this model is available under the Delta DVP-S Series.

Delta DVP04PT-S Programmable Logic Controller - Technical Specifications

SpecificationValue
Built-inRS-485 interface
Power Supply Voltage24VDC (-15%~20%)
Resolution0.1 Β°C
Analog I/O Modules4 points of platinum RTD (Pt100, Pt1000, Ni100, Ni1000) sensor input*1 (Version 4.06 and above supports Pt1000, Ni100, Ni1000)
Fuse capacityES: 2A/ 250VAC; SV: 2.5A/ 30VDC
Power Consumption2W
Spike Voltage Durability1500VAC (Primary-secondary); 1500VAC (Primary-PE); 500VAC (Secondary-PE)
Insulation Impedance>5 MΞ© (all I/O point-to-ground: 500VDC)
Noise ImmunityESD: 8 kV Air Discharge EFT: Power Line, 2 kV Digital I/O: 1 kV Analog & Communication I/O: 1 kV RS: 26 MHz~1GHz, 10V/m
EarthThe diameter of grounding wire shall not be shorter than that of the power supply cable. (When many PLCs are in use at the same time, please make sure every PLC is properly grounded.)
Storagr Operation TemperatureStorage: -25ΒΊC ~70ΒΊC (temperature) Operation: 0ΒΊC ~55ΒΊC (temperature)
Storage Operation HumidityStorage: -25ΒΊC ~70ΒΊC (temperature) Operation: 0ΒΊC ~55ΒΊC (temperature)
Response Time3ms
Input Signal Voltage24VDC Β±10% (5 mA)

The DVP04PT-S is designed to handle 4 points of platinum RTD input including Pt100, Pt1000, Ni100, and Ni1000 (with support for additional types from Version 4.06 onwards). It offers a high resolution of 0.1Β°C, ensuring precise measurement in industrial processes. This module features a built-in RS-485 communication interface, operates on a 24VDC (-15%~20%) power supply, and has a low power consumption of 2W. It is built with strong electrical protections including fuse capacities of ES: 2A/250VAC and SV: 2.5A/30VDC, spike voltage durability of 1500VAC, and insulation impedance above 5 MΞ©. With a 3ms fast response time, ESD immunity up to 8 kV, and stable operation in temperatures from 0Β°C to 55Β°C, the Delta PLC DVP04PT-S is engineered for reliability and long-term stability in industrial environments.

Engineers deploy the DVP04PT-S in a wide range of applications such as process control, HVAC systems, industrial ovens, cold storage, and precision manufacturing lines. Its fast response, multi-sensor compatibility, and robust communication make it an excellent choice for integrating temperature feedback into automation systems.
